<feed xmlns='http://www.w3.org/2005/Atom'>
<title>startpage, branch master</title>
<subtitle>A simple startpage
</subtitle>
<id>http://git.laria.me/startpage/atom?h=master</id>
<link rel='self' href='http://git.laria.me/startpage/atom?h=master'/>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/'/>
<updated>2022-01-11T22:40:14Z</updated>
<entry>
<title>Use new met.no locationforecast 2.0 API</title>
<updated>2022-01-11T22:40:14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2022-01-11T22:39:30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=2d73e0567c9ac6e03cfc8bfc62a8f24ef4fadebc'/>
<id>urn:sha1:2d73e0567c9ac6e03cfc8bfc62a8f24ef4fadebc</id>
<content type='text'>
The old XML API will be discontinued next month and is already returning
errors occasionally (apparently to nudge lazy devs like me to update their
code :D).

We're also doing a much better job at caching now, as suggested by the API
documentation.

We're not yet showing a weather icon, I still have to figure out how to do
this now (apparently the weather icons are a separate API / actually just a
tag.gz archive that the weather API references?), but at least we're not
panic()ing any more in the request handlers due to the unexpected error
responses :/.

See https://developer.yr.no/doc/GettingStarted/ for an intorduction to the
new API.
</content>
</entry>
<entry>
<title>Sort imports</title>
<updated>2022-01-11T22:40:14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2022-01-11T22:39:49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=67852eb58e1797a54a34df44e3444829d9031ad7'/>
<id>urn:sha1:67852eb58e1797a54a34df44e3444829d9031ad7</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Make template directory configurable on the command line</title>
<updated>2021-10-15T15:38:58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2021-10-15T15:38:58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=e425cd2afeb7e50b62ce4ecb2df6aed839e8c5f0'/>
<id>urn:sha1:e425cd2afeb7e50b62ce4ecb2df6aed839e8c5f0</id>
<content type='text'>
The new --template-dir= flag allows the user to optionally specify the
directory where the templates are located. It will default to the old way
of using $GOPATH to find the template directory in the source directory of
startpage. Being able to use --template-dir= can be especially useful, if
you want to launch startpage when $GOPATH is not (yet) defined (e.g. when
using systemd to bring up startpage).
</content>
</entry>
<entry>
<title>Move template into own directory</title>
<updated>2021-10-15T15:21:35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2021-10-15T15:21:35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=c1d54197d0bd3962b095dea1553a12ada4ad17dd'/>
<id>urn:sha1:c1d54197d0bd3962b095dea1553a12ada4ad17dd</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Sort imports</title>
<updated>2021-10-15T15:21:20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2021-10-15T15:21:20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=8e496d82f6790f7cb8d5c9cb79ef537ccab600e6'/>
<id>urn:sha1:8e496d82f6790f7cb8d5c9cb79ef537ccab600e6</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Convert into go mod project</title>
<updated>2021-10-15T15:20:41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2021-10-15T15:20:41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=087a117162350806a8d2cbadc07fc44c9f90a500'/>
<id>urn:sha1:087a117162350806a8d2cbadc07fc44c9f90a500</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Ignore stickied entries when loading reddit images</title>
<updated>2020-12-06T10:21:12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2020-12-06T10:21:12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=cc8ba5f574c00a0b6cecddc5377c3bbcfb77d8e5'/>
<id>urn:sha1:cc8ba5f574c00a0b6cecddc5377c3bbcfb77d8e5</id>
<content type='text'>
</content>
</entry>
<entry>
<title>Lazy load background image using XHR</title>
<updated>2020-10-14T20:52:21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2020-10-14T20:52:21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=b8f7e622bbee068ac9e6a96c2307dbc7d7b02b14'/>
<id>urn:sha1:b8f7e622bbee068ac9e6a96c2307dbc7d7b02b14</id>
<content type='text'>
We now don't immediately reload the reddit background image, as this delays
the initial page load quite a bit. Instead we trigger an XHR request on
page load to update the background image.
</content>
</entry>
<entry>
<title>New config format and new features</title>
<updated>2020-10-04T20:58:03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2020-10-04T20:58:03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=5b456afb49bfa6ff1567510bc1d9362377d32216'/>
<id>urn:sha1:5b456afb49bfa6ff1567510bc1d9362377d32216</id>
<content type='text'>
We're now using json as a config format instead of our weird own format.

The weather icon is now optional, simply don't define WeatherPlace in your
config.

You can now specify which subreddit to get background images from. The
default is still /r/EarthPorn.
</content>
</entry>
<entry>
<title>Be nice and tell the yr.no API who we are</title>
<updated>2020-10-04T14:28:56Z</updated>
<author>
<name>Laria Carolin Chabowski</name>
<email>laria@laria.me</email>
</author>
<published>2020-10-04T14:28:56Z</published>
<link rel='alternate' type='text/html' href='http://git.laria.me/startpage/commit/?id=1f700deeb1a26ab289178b76518a33faa3f51545'/>
<id>urn:sha1:1f700deeb1a26ab289178b76518a33faa3f51545</id>
<content type='text'>
</content>
</entry>
</feed>
